7. Reason for this curriculum action:
The course was developed as part of our NSF grant entitled Promoting Ocean Literacy for Youth,
Professionals, Publics, and Scientists (POLYPPS). One of the objectives is to develop courses and
workshops in Communicating Ocean Sciences (COS) and Communicating Ocean Sciences to Informal
Audiences (COSIA) that are currently being taught at over 100 colleges and universities around the
country. The objective is to promote ocean literacy and provide students with experiences in developing
and presenting marine-related, hands-on, problem-based, place/culturally-based, inquiry activities to
either K-12 classes or at an informal education sites. This course offers an excellent introduction to K-12
education for our students are interested in exploring careers in education. Many of our students work in
the marine-tourist industry and benefit from learning successful presentation, questioning, and evaluation
techniques. The third group of students this course addresses are those who will go on into marine
science research and need to learn to explain their research projects in a clear and concise manner to

5. Student Learning Outcomes (SLOs): List one to four inclusive SLOs.
For assessment, link these to #7 Recommended Course Content, and #9 Recommended Course
Requirements & Evaluation. Use roman numerals (I., II., III.) to designate SLOs
On successful completion of this course, students will be able to:
I. develop and present a marine-related, hands-on, problem-based, place/culturally-based, inquiry activity to
a K-12 class or a presentation at an informal education site;
II. develop an activity or presentation that includes the essential parts of the learning cycle,
accommodates multiple intelligences and special educational needs, and is inclusive of all learning styles;and
III. demonstrate effective pedagogical techniques including the use of constructivism, questioning
strategies, and assessment tasks.
6. Competencies/Concepts/Issues/Skills
For assessment, link these to #7 Recommended Course Content, and #9 Recommended Course
Requirements & Evaluation. Use lower case letters (a., b.…zz. )to designate competencies/skills/issues
On successful completion of this course, students will be able to:
a. prepare a presentation to introduce themselves, their backgrounds, and their interests and/or
research projects in the marine sciences;
b. participate in peer reviews of the class presentations;
c. develop an assessment rubric or other task and write a summary and critique outcomes of the
presentations;
d. evaluate curriculum materials for examples of hands-on, problem-based, place/culturally-based,
inquiry activity to a K-12 class or at an informal education site;
e. compile a comprehensive course portfolio including all class notes, reading assignments, homework
assignments, lab activities, quick writes, references and resources specific to the lessons being developed,
assessment and evaluation tasks, and other relevant materials;
f. incorporate appropriate ocean science literary principles and concepts into activities and presentations;
and
g. incorporate unique place-based and cultural aspects into activities and presentations.
7. Suggested Course Content and Approximate Time Spent on Each Topic
Linked to #5. Student Learning Outcomes and # 6 Competencies/Skills/Issues
Week 1 Introduction to Communicating Ocean Science
Week 2 Nature & Process of Science (I, II, III, a, d, e, f, g)
Personal introductions
Revised 6/28/2016
CAR Form (4-93), page 6
Week 3 Teaching & Learning: Comparing Teaching Approaches (I, II, III, a, d, e, f, g)
Personal introductions
Confirm partner and indicate if K-12 or informal location preferred
Week 4 Inquiring Minds: Building Toward Inquiry (I, II, III, d, e, f, g)
Personal introductions
Confirm location
Week 5 Blank Slates / Clever Minds (I, II, III, d, e, f, g)
On-site observations
Week 6 Questioning Strategies (I, II, III, d, e, f, g)
On-site observations
Week 7 Promoting Discussion (I, II, III, d, e, f, g)
On-site observations/assisting
Week 8 Designing an Activity or Lesson (I, II, III, d, e, f, g) )
On-site observations/assisting
Week 9 Assessment & Evaluation (I, II, III,c, d, e)
Lesson idea proposal due (1 page)
On-site teaching/assisting
Week 10 Ocean Sciences Curriculum Materials (I, II, III, d, e, f, g) )
On-site teaching/assisting
Week 11 Social & Cultural Aspects (I, II, III, d, e, f, g)
Written lesson plan due (1-2 pages)
On-site teaching/assisting
Week 12 Creating an Inclusive Learning Environment (I, II, III, b, c, d, e, f, g)
Practicing Your Activity: Lesson Presentations
On-site teaching
Week 13 Broader Aspects in Science (I, II, III, b, c, d, e, f, g)
Other Audiences: Media & Government
Practicing Your Activity: Lesson Presentations
On-site teaching
Week 14 /15 Oral presentations (I, II, III, b ,c, d, e, f, g)
Analysis of assessment task due (2-3 pages)
